CRYSTAL STRUCTURE OF PAPAIN-SUCCINYL-GLN-VAL-VAL-ALA-ALA-P-NITROANILIDE COMPLEX AT 1.7 ANGSTROMS RESOLUTION: NONCOVALENT BINDING MODE OF A COMMON SEQUENCE OF ENDOGENOUS THIOL PROTEASE INHIBITORS
Template:ABSTRACT PUBMED 1445868
About this Structure
1pip is a 2 chain structure with sequence from Carica papaya. Full crystallographic information is available from OCA.
